Your National Identification Number is encrypted at rest. Internal access to identity data requires a distinct permission — not every team member with general account access can view it — and each access is logged. Every transaction requires your PIN, which is never visible to our support team. For the full technical detail, see our Security page.

Our website uses a minimal set of cookies necessary for the site to function (such as keeping you logged in and remembering form input if a submission fails validation). We don't currently use cookies for advertising or cross-site tracking. If that changes, this section will be updated accordingly.
You can request access to the personal information we hold about you, ask us to correct inaccurate information, or request deletion of your account and associated data, subject to our legal obligation to retain certain financial records. We retain account and transaction information for as long as your account is active, and for a reasonable period afterward as required for financial recordkeeping, fraud prevention, and legal compliance. Exact retention periods are being finalized as part of legal review.
